A verified version (green check mark) of an already existing coin can only be created by people who are involved with the project of the “unshielded” version of the coin.
For example, you can create a coin and name it BTC, but that doesn’t mean it has any relation to the “real” BTC currency.

Be careful with coins that miss the green check mark. Those are not validated by anyone (yet) and can be user created, just using the name of actual cryptocurrency. You could lose your funds.
